IT OFFICER

Job Description:

The IT Officer is responsible for overseeing and maintaining the technology infrastructure within the oil palm plantation or milling operations. This includes managing computer systems, software applications, network infrastructure, and ensuring data security. The IT Officer plays a key role in supporting the operational efficiency of the organization by ensuring that technology systems run smoothly, securely, and are aligned with the companys business objectives. This role requires strong technical knowledge, problem-solving skills, and the ability to support staff across various departments.

Key Responsibilities:

  • System Administration:
  • Maintain and monitor computer systems, servers, and software applications to ensure reliable performance.
  • Install, configure, and update software and hardware systems, including ensuring that they meet operational requirements.
  • Troubleshoot system issues and provide timely solutions to minimize downtime.
  • Network Management:
  • Oversee the companys network infrastructure (LAN, WAN, internet connectivity) to ensure stable and secure operations.
  • Implement network security measures and conduct regular checks to prevent unauthorized access and cyber threats.
  • Collaborate with external vendors for internet service and network equipment management.
  • Data Management & Security:
  • Ensure the backup, integrity, and security of company data, including critical operational data related to oil palm plantation or mill operations.
  • Implement and enforce data protection protocols in compliance with industry regulations.
  • Manage user access and permissions to ensure appropriate access control.
  • Technical Support:
  • Provide technical support to staff and troubleshoot hardware/software problems.
  • Assist in the implementation and training of staff on new software or systems that improve operational efficiency.
  • Maintain an IT helpdesk, ensuring that user issues are resolved promptly and effectively.
  • Software & Application Support:
  • Support the implementation and maintenance of specialized software systems used in the plantation or mill operations (e.g., ERP systems, inventory management, field reporting).
  • Customize and optimize software tools to meet operational needs.
  • Hardware & Equipment Management:
  • Oversee the procurement, installation, and maintenance of computers, servers, and other IT equipment.
  • Track and manage the inventory of IT assets.
  • Project Management & Upgrades:
  • Lead or support IT-related projects, such as system upgrades, new technology implementation, and automation initiatives within the plantation or mill operations.
  • Stay updated with technological advancements and recommend improvements for enhancing operational efficiency.
  • Collaboration & Reporting:
  • Collaborate with other departments to understand their IT needs and offer appropriate solutions.
  • Prepare regular IT performance reports and highlight areas for improvement or investment.

Qualifications and Skills:

  • Bachelors Deg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, or related field.
  • Minimum of 2-3 years of experience in IT support or system administration.
  • Proficient in managing network infrastructures, database management, and operating systems (Windows, Linux, etc.).
  • Experience in troubleshooting hardware and software issues.
  • Knowledge of IT security best practices and data protection laws.
  • Familiarity with enterprise resource planning (ERP) systems and industry-specific software applications.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to work under pressure and handle critical IT issues in a fast-paced environment.
